Hiu Lai (constituency)
Hiu Lai is a geographical constituency in Hong Kong. It is one of the constituencies in the Sham Shui Po District Council. The constituency returns one district councillor to the council every four years.
The constituency is named after the public housing estates within its boundaries, primarily Hiu Lai Court. The boundaries are generally defined by major roads and infrastructural features.
